Table Mountain wildfire spreads to University of Cape Town, forcing evacuation of students
A wildfire raging on the slopes of Cape Town’s Table Mountain spread to the University of Cape Town, burning the historic campus library and forcing the evacuation of students on Sunday.
Key points:
- More than 100 firefighters and emergency personnel were deployed to the university campus and to Table Mountain National Park
- One firefighter was injured and being treated at a hospital, according to the Cape Town fire and rescue department
- Residents have been cautioned to be on alert
Orange flames lit up the windows of Jagger Library, housing considerable archives and book collections, while firefighters sprayed jets of water to douse the blaze.
At least two floors of the library burned, according to local news reports.
